Hello, everyone! To try and bring the community together a bit more, we've decided to open up an IRC Channel in a network that's fairly trusted and used by a few forums we're friends with, namely MFGG.

This server is irc.drshnaps.com. The channel is #tsr.

How to get to the tSR IRC:

If you have an IRC client, connect to the server at "irc.drshnaps.com" and find to the channel #tsr. If you're using Pidgin or something similar, all you have to do is type in "/join #tsr" and you're good to go.

IRC Rules:

The rules are basically the same as the forum, but more relaxed. No pornography, no malware, nothing of that sort. Keep swearing to a minimum and please try to refrain from spamming constantly, although, like it's been said, the rules are very lax. Well, "/join irc.oftc.net" surely didn't work for me (using chatzilla), as join is for channels - for servers, one can use "/attach" or "/server" or... something else I have forgotten. Chatzilla help told me that.
